The ingredients needed to make My Mango Pork Surprise π:
- Prepare 1 1/2 tbsp Butter
- Prepare 550 grams Pork Tenderloin
- Make ready 1/2 cup Chopped Onion
- Get 1 tbsp Dried Rosemary
- Make ready 1/2 cup chicken broth
- Make ready 1/4 cup Sweet Mango
- Prepare 1 tbsp Balsamic Vinegar
- Take 1/2 tsp salt
- Make ready 1/2 tsp white pepper

Instructions to make My Mango Pork Surprise π:
- Preheat oven to 180Β°Cor gas 7
- Slice the pork tenderloin into diagonal thickish slices
- Melt the half of butter in a heavy skillet/ fry pan, add the white pepper and salt. Fry for a second then add the pork sear the pork on both sides
- After 10 mins add the rest of the butter, rosemary, onions
- Then after 2 mins, add the chicken broth and mango. Transfer to oven dish and bake for 15 minutes
- Take it out of the oven, put in a serving dish and garnish with some thinly sliced onion. Serve with veg or lovely thick chips and a sweet dip.
